As a Roster and Admin Officer at Forest Lake Lodge, you will play a crucial role in managing and optimizing our workforce rosters to ensure efficient and effective operations. You will be responsible for creating, updating, and managing employee rosters while ensuring compliance with company policies and industry regulations. Your ability to handle scheduling conflicts and adapt to changing needs will be key to our success.
This role is an 8 month parental leave cover expected to commence early October, and includes two months of training and ongoing support from the admin team.
**Key Responsibilities**
- Develop and Manage Schedules: Create and maintain staff schedules based on operational needs, employee availability, and company policies.
- Coordinate with Staff: Communicate schedules to employees and manage requests for time off or shift changes.
- Ensure Compliance: Adhere to employment laws, contracts and company policies regarding work hours, breaks, and overtime.
- Utilize Scheduling Software: Use scheduling tools to create and manage rosters, and analyze workforce data to forecast staffing needs.
- Address Issues: Resolve scheduling conflicts, cover shifts for absences, and adapt to unexpected changes.
- Collaborate with Departments: Work closely with HR, finance, management, and other departments to address staffing needs and challenges.
- Maintain Records: Keep accurate records of employee hours, shifts, and scheduling changes.
- Prepare Reports: Generate and present reports on staffing levels, overtime, and other relevant metrics.
